Law-abiding Colorado gun owners will have more restrictions on their right to carry firearms if the state Senate gets its way. On Wednesday, lawmakers passed legislation to ban licensed concealed carry permit holders from possessing their weapons in five new locations.

These so-called “sensitive places” laid out in SB 24-131 include courthouses, government buildings, legislative assemblies, schools and polling centers.

There are exceptions built in for law enforcement, military members, the National Guard and security personnel. Violation of the measure, if it becomes state law, will be a Class 1 misdemeanor.

State Sen. Sonya Jaquez Lewis (D) told local media that the legislative body worked to align the measure with landmark U.S. Supreme Court rulings in the Bruen and Heller cases. However, it is unclear which part of the history and tradition of firearm regulation proponents relied on — as required by Bruen.

Supporters reportedly had a laundry list of locations where they sought a blanket gun ban, but that proved troublesome. The list was trimmed to five to ensure the measure’s passage.

Anti-Second Amendment organization Giffords helped craft the Senate bill.

The group’s Jessie Ojeda explained, “Part of why we chose to narrow this bill is the way that we did in that the Supreme Court unequivocally stated that the locations that we have in this bill in this form are presumptively lawful, and to date, no law with these specific locations has been successfully challenged.”
